I am elderly disabled and due to take my Alphard Hybrid camper into Morocco this winter.  The only thing I worry about is it it breaks down as I understand it can only be moved by breakdown truck if the electrical motor ceases.  Therefore, knowing that Moroccan mechanics are brilliant, I am looking to take the necessary electrical parts with me as well as some spares for the petrol engine.   I would be immensely grateful if someone of knowledge could write me a list of what to take and, if possible, where I can get them from.  Thanks in anticipation.

If the electric motors or the main batteries fail you are looking at very expensive repairs, you might be able to get parts via amayama.com.  petrol engine: spare auxillary belts, spark plugs, fuel filter. if you have an oil service along with the air and cabin filter that should get you there and back no probs
